The announcement on Twitter of the famous young revolutionary of the crypto world, comes just after the declared failure of COP25, the 25th United Nations Conference on Climate Change in 2019 held in Madrid from 2nd to 15th December.
According to reports, it seems that the world’s countries have not succeeded in establishing a regulation on the global carbon market with reference to the Paris agreement.Â
The discussion on global negotiations seems to have been postponed until June 2020, as the global carbon mechanism will enter into force in 2021.Â
A real disappointment for the 16-year-old Swedish climate activist, Greta Thunberg, who has become the movement’s icon since her first school strike in August 2018 and was named Time’s “Person of the Year 2019” a few days ago.Â

In Madrid, Thunberg took part in a march that went on for more than three hours with other young strikers and climate activists to demand ambitious political decisions against climate change. Â
But these decisions seem not to have been taken, and here is Sun’s proposal to intervene on the subject. The idea, in fact, would be to implement a decentralised settlement, a model that would reduce the participation of governments or central bodies which, apparently, cannot easily come to an agreement.Â
Sun would thus unite the crypto world to one of the current challenges facing the planet. A beautiful initiative in which Sun declares to want to commit 1 million US dollars, which is added to the previous ones already implemented by the bold young man.
At the beginning of 2019, in fact, Justin Sun had started his charity campaign for Valentine’s Day, #VoiceYourLove in which he donated $250,000 to the ALS Association dedicated to ALS patients.
